RENDON-ALVAREZ v. COMMONWEALTH


437 Mass. 40 (2002)

JOSE LUIS RENDON-ALVAREZ v. COMMONWEALTH.

Supreme Judicial Court of Massachusetts, Suffolk.

May 24, 2002.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Edward L. Hayden for the defendant.

John V. Apruzzese, Assistant District Attorney, for the Commonwealth.

Present: MARSHALL, C.J., GREANEY, IRELAND, COWIN, SOSMAN, & CORDY, JJ.


COWIN, J.

Jose Luis Rendon-Alvarez (defendant) seeks to preclude his retrial on a charge of trafficking in cocaine claiming a violation of double jeopardy principles.1 After his conviction by a jury on a theory of joint venture, the conviction was reversed by the Appeals Court on a ground other than the sufficiency of the evidence, see Commonwealth v.
